OMA’ s Rotterdam office has an opening for an Archive & Collection Intern, who will gain overview and working knowledge of the infrastructure and day-to-day running of the archive and collection in a leading creative office. Currently the Archive & Collection department consists of an experienced Collection Manager and an Intern.

Responsibilities:

  • Assisting the team with archiving past and current works of OMA;
  • Archiving digital and non-digital materials for research and future projects;
  • Handling physical models/mock-ups of architecture projects for the archive collection;
  • Coordinating with other departments, such as Facility and Architecture, to secure the smooth archiving of architectural materials;
  • Working on ad-hoc tasks, such as exhibitions, research, communication with international art institutions and publications;

Requirements:

  • Currently completing Bachelor or Master degree in art history or architecture history, collection management, museum studies or other relevant studies;
  • High proficiency in MS Office software;
  • Fluency in English is a must;
  • Any other language is a plus, such as Dutch;
  • Experience with digital archiving and/or handling physical models;
  • Have hands-on approach;
  • Accurate and detail-oriented;
  • Driver’s License B category
  • EU work permit is preferred;
  • Confident in an international and complex environment;

The internship is offered for 5 days/week, and the standard duration of internship is 6 months. The intern will receive a monthly stipend.

The selected candidate is expected to start the internship as soon as possible.

The collection holds around 80% of the work of OMA and Rem Koolhaas from 1975 onwards. The archive collection consists of a 1500 m2 space with a wide variety of materials like paintings, collages, samples, study and presentation models. A wide range of paperwork is also part of the collection and frequently used for research.

OMA is an international practice operating within the traditional boundaries of architecture and urbanism. AMO, a research and design studio, applies architectural thinking to domains beyond.
